## Digest Scheduling — Quick Runbook

If customers say their daily digest arrived late (or twice — fun), start here. The Postwhistle scheduler batches digests in fifteen-minute windows per timezone bucket. A stuck window usually means the lock from the previous run wasn't released; clearing it is safe after thirty minutes. Don't retry a window manually unless you've confirmed it never sent. When checking a window, compare against the scheduler's active configuration, shown here:

settings of tagag-fafof:
holiel:
  pin: 4034
  tenant: norys
  seal: seal_c0ae53f1
  metrics_host: metrics.holiel.zarqelcorp.example
  standby_team: drumir
  escalation: sorius-aldath
  nonce: b972ce

# Flaglight Rollouts — Approvals

Quick version for on-call: any rollout touching more than 5% of traffic needs an approval in Flaglight before the ramp continues. Kill switches don't need approval — just flip them and note it in the incident channel. Scheduled ramps pause automatically if error budget burns hot. If you're stuck at 2 a.m. with a pending approval, there's one person authorized to override, and that's the approver below.

account owner for tagep-bafof: Norael Gilax Juleth

**Q: Will the Hollowbeam ORM refactor break my plugin?**

Probably not, but don't take our word for it. The legacy query builder sticks around behind a compatibility shim through the next two releases, so anything using the public hooks keeps working. If you poked at private internals, though, expect breakage. The migration checklist and deprecation timeline are on our internal page:

wiki page, fawef-tawif: https://jira.zemvarsys.internal/projects/pages/display/180f7ba3

Team — the ticket-pricing experiment for the Lanternfish box office went live this morning. It tests tiered early-bird pricing against flat pricing for a 10% traffic slice. Config lives in the experiments registry under "fare-split"; kill switch is the standard feature flag. Metrics land in the pricing dashboard with a 24-hour lag, so don't judge results before Thursday. Future maintainers: the assignment logic is deliberately sticky per account, not per session. For provenance, the deployed build token follows.

build token for tajeg-bajep: htk14_409ba9df6b8acb